Mar 22, 2022 · In February, the median existing home sale price was $357,300, according to the National Association of Realtors. That marks a 15% increase from one year prior.

Sales of existing homes — which include single-family homes, townhomes, condominiums and co-ops — shot up 14.5% in February from January. But sales were down 22.6% from a year ago.While rates will likely drop slightly in 2024, that doesn't necessarily mean you should wait to buy a home. On Monday, the company said the average was 1.3% lower than in 2022 as the …The midyear 2023 forecast shows that the number of annual home sales will continue to decrease. Originally, Realtor.com noted that 2022 was on track for 6.5 million home sales, but the final tally was 4.5 million. They’ve since readjusted this year’s prediction to 4.2 million sales. Existing home sales hit a 15-year high in 2021, with 6.12 million sold, a jump of 8.5 percent, according to the National Association of Realtors. Median sales price climbed 15.8 percent in the period.
